Abstract
A machine and method of forming an article generally comprising extruding a molten bead of thermoplastic material along x, y and z axes in forming an article consisting of a strata of such material, and passing a roller over each applied portion of such molten bead to compress such bead portion, enhancing the fusion of engaging plies of such extruded material.

(15) Conduit 52 consists of an elongated, flexible material for conducting a molten bead of a thermoplastic material under pressure from a source disposed on carrier 25 or another source, to applicator head 43. An intermediate portion of such conduit is routed through the openings through gear box 37, support platform 36 and mounting platform 38, along the z-axis of carrier 25. Such material is heated sufficiently to form a molten bead thereof, readily guide such bead through conduit 52 and extrude it through applicator head 43 in forming a strata of plies fusing together in forming an article. Such material supplied through such conduit and extruded to form an article may be provided with fibers which facilitate and enhance the fusion of extruded, engaging plies.
(16) In the use of the machine as described in forming an article pursuant to the additive manufacturing method, with the machine suitably programmed and activated, a bead of molten material would be extruded along a defined path either on support surface 27 of the machine or previously extruder plies of such material, ahead of the path of roller 59, and caused to be engaged and compressed by such roller either against such support surface of a previously applied heated ply of material, fusing such plies together to form an object consisting of a strata of material plies fused together forming either an end product or an oversized, near duplicate thereof.
(17) In the course of forming such article, the control system of the machine, in executing the inputted program, would operate the several servomotors as described to displace the support surface or gantry along the x-axis, displace the carriage along the y-axis, displace the carrier along a z-axis, pivot lower applicator segment 42 about an axis disposed in an x-y plane and rotate bracket 47 about a z-axis thereof, pursuant to the inputted program, to provide the described end product or an oversized, near duplicate thereof.

(19) In the practice of the invention as described, an article may be formed simply by forming a strata of plies defining the intended final configuration of the article; forming a strata of plies defining an interim configuration minimally exceeding the intended final configuration and then machining such interim configuration to provide the final configuration thereof; providing a permanent substructure preferably of a metal, having a configuration smaller than the intended final configuration of the article, and forming a strata of plies on such substructure providing the intended final configuration of the article; providing a permanent substructure preferably of a metal, having a configuration smaller than the intended final configuration of the article, forming a strata of plies on such substructure in forming an interim configuration slightly greater than the intended final configuration and then machining such interim configuration to provide the intended final configuration; providing a mold having a configuration smaller than the intended final configuration of the article, forming a strata of plies on such mold slightly greater than the intended final configuration of the article, machining such interim configuration to provide the final configuration of the article and then removing such mold; and providing a mold having a configuration smaller than the intended final configuration of the article, forming a strata of plies on such mold slightly greater than the intended final configuration of the article, machining such interim configuration to provide the final configuration of the article and then removing such mold.
